 ng and Education\n\nSukhija, Lathrop, Alexandrov, Mullen\n\nHigh-performan
 ce computing has become central for empowering scientific progress in the 
 most fundamental research in various academic and business domains. It is 
 remarkable to observe that the rapid advancement in the mainstream computi
 ng technology has facilitated the ability to solve complex, large-scale sc
 ientific applications that perform advanced simulations of the implementat
 ion of various numerical models pertaining to diverse fields. However, the
  inherent wide distribution, heterogeneity, and dynamism of the  current  
 and emerging computing and software environments increasingly challenge cy
 berinfrastructure facilitators, trainers and educators.  The challenge is 
 how to support and train the diverse current users and prepare the future 
 educators, researchers, developers and policymakers to keep pace with the 
 rapidly evolving HPC environments to advance discovery and economic compet
 itiveness for many generations.\n\nSince 2014, the Best Practices for HPC
  Training Workshop at SC has been successful in creating a global platform
  for addressing common challenges for enhancing HPC training and education
  and for numerous sharing and collaborating opportunities across the globe
 . The sixth annual full-day workshop on HPC training and education is an A
 CM SIGHPC Education Chapter coordinated effort, aimed at fostering more co
 llaborations among the practitioners from traditional and emerging fields 
 to explore educational needs in HPC, to develop and deploy HPC training, a
 nd to identify new challenges and opportunities for latest HPC platforms. 
 The workshop will also be a platform for disseminating results and lessons
  learned in these areas and will be captured in a Special Edition of the J
 ournal of Computational Science Education.\n\nTag: Workshop Reg Pass, Best
